| THE NYLOC PRINCIPLE | ||||||||
|
1. These nuts incorporate a special moulded Nylon Insert, the internal diameter of which is smaller by a predetermined degree than the bolt thread. |

| TECHNICAL ADVANTAGES OF NYLOC SELF-LOCKING NUTS | |
|
The technical factors which summarise the main advantages of Nyloc self-locking nuts are : The nut and its insert form a single unit pre-assembled in the factory. The nut can be positioned and locked at any desired torque loading. Equally effective on high or low limit bolts. Nyloc can be safely changed over during routine maintenance and overhaul. The nut remains positioned in any set position along the bolt thread. The even torque pattern makes it possible to calculate and repeat the exact applied torque required to produce any required bolt clamping force. Because the bolt threads are sealed off, they cannot seize by rust and corrosion. Nyloc nuts retain their self-locking action under all conditions of shock and vibration, and over a wide range of temperatures. Can be removed and re-used many times without impairing their locking efficiency. Servicing or re-adjustment is thus simplified. The nut locks effectively without galling or deforming the bolt threads or in any way damaging the protective plating. The accurately controlled material and dimensions of the locking inserts, offer a uniform resistance to deformation and compensate for the tolerances of the bolts used, resulting in an even torque pattern. The Nylon Insert seals the bolts thread against seepage of Water, Oil, Petrol, Paraffin and other Liquids. Nyloc Self-locking Nuts are easy-to-identify on the production line by their distinctive nylon insert and closure. |
